Care Tips Specifically for Bangs Hairstyles
A great set of bangs can define your style and accentuate your best facial features, so proper care is essential. To keep your bangs looking fresh and perfect, you should follow some care tips. Wash your bangs regularly, possibly even daily depending on your hair type, as they can become oily more quickly than the rest of your hair. Use a mild shampoo to prevent your bangs from becoming brittle and excessively frizzy. Make sure to dry them gently by carefully blotting with a towel before blow-drying. To avoid frizz, use heat protection products before blow-drying or styling. A round brush is your best friend when blow-drying bangs. Gently pull the bangs downward with it while drying and blow-dry towards your face for a soft, natural fall. Regularly trimming split ends is also necessary to keep your bangs healthy and prevent them from looking ragged. Care for and trim your bangs with love, and they will perfectly frame your face.
Styling Guides for Different Bangs Styles
Each bangs style requires its own styling tricks to look its best. Here are some tips to make the most of your bangs:
Straight Bangs: A smooth, straight bang looks best when it's cut and styled precisely. Use a flat iron to straighten it and achieve a precise fall. Use a bit of hairspray or light wax to tame any flyaways. Side-Swept Bangs: For side-swept bangs, it's best to blow-dry them with a round brush. Blow-dry the bangs to the side you want them to fall, and slightly round the ends. A drop of shine serum can give the bangs additional bounce. Choppy Bangs: Choppy bangs benefit from texture. After washing, you can use some texturizing or sea salt spray to create the desired undone look. Style by working individual strands with your fingertips to enhance the casual look. Curly Bangs: Those with curly hair should style their bangs with products that define the curls and prevent frizz. A diffuser attachment on your blow dryer can help gently dry the natural curls without pulling them apart. Long Bangs: Long bangs can be worn to the side or straight down. If you want to grow out your bangs, it can be challenging, but with patience and some tricks, they can look great even during the transitional phase. Gradually let your hair grow longer and regularly visit your stylist to adjust the sides and give your hair a shape that complements the growing bangs. This prevents an uneven look. Styling products like gel or wax help keep growing bangs out of your face. Experiment with side or middle parts and blend the hair with the rest of your look by styling it into a sophisticated braided hairstyle, for example. Hair accessories are your best friends during this time. Headbands, barrettes, and clips can hold your bangs up or to the side and give you a new look at the same time. Try experimenting with different hairstyles with your growing bangs, such as a side-swept look or incorporating them into ponytails and buns. Keep in mind that hair grows at different rates, so be patient and creative in dealing with the length of your bangs. With a little creativity and care, your transition to a bang-free style or longer bangs will go smoothly.
